The Science Behind Weather Forecasting

The accuracy of a weather forecast depends heavily on the quality and quantity of data collected. Weather data is sourced from a range of instruments, consisting of ground-based weather stations, satellites, and radar systems. These tools step important atmospheric variables like temperature level, humidity, wind speed, and pressure. Satellites, for example, offer real-time images of cloud developments and storm systems, while radar helps discover precipitation and its strength.

When this data is gathered, it is processed through numerical weather prediction (NWP) models. These models use complicated mathematical formulas to simulate the atmosphere's dynamics and anticipate future weather patterns. Different types of models exist, with some covering the entire world and others concentrating on particular areas with higher information. However, the role of human meteorologists remains essential, as they interpret the model outputs, adjust them for regional conditions, and interact unpredictabilities to the general public.

Comprehending Different Weather Forecasts

Weather forecasts can differ considerably depending upon the time frame they cover and the particular requirements they deal with. Short-term forecasts, generally covering to 48 hours, are extremely detailed and reliable, making them essential for day-to-day preparation. Medium-term forecasts, covering from three to seven days, use a wider view and are useful for more prolonged preparation purposes.

Long-term forecasts, which look weeks or even months ahead, focus on patterns instead of particular conditions and are typically utilized in industries like agriculture. In addition to these basic forecasts, there are customized ones tailored for specific sectors, such as air travel, marine operations, and agriculture, which think about distinct environmental aspects.

The Challenges and Limitations of Weather Forecasting

Regardless of the considerable progress made in weather forecasting, several challenges stay. The intrinsic uncertainty of the designs here utilized can result in variations in forecasts, as various models may predict somewhat different results. This is why ensemble forecasting, which runs several models to examine a variety of possibilities, is often used.

Data spaces also pose a challenge, particularly in remote locations or over oceans where fewer observations are readily available. The disorderly nature of the atmosphere even more complicates forecasts, particularly for long-term forecasts, which are usually less accurate.

Analyzing Weather Forecasts

Understanding how to check out and translate a weather report can greatly boost its usefulness. Weather signs are a typical feature in forecasts, with icons representing sun, clouds, rain, and other conditions. Terms like "partly cloudy" or "opportunity of showers" indicate the possibility of particular weather taking place.

Wind forecasts are also essential, particularly for outside activities and air travel. Wind direction and speed can have a considerable influence on temperature perception and weather patterns. In addition, atmospheric pressure patterns are key signs of altering weather, with high-pressure systems typically bringing clear skies and low-pressure systems connected with stormier conditions.
